NARA Description
On March 9, 1971, President Richard M. Nixon and Daniel H. Kuykendall met in the Oval Office of the White House from 7:59 am to 8:00 am. The Oval Office taping system captured this recording, which is known as Conversation 464-003 of the White House Tapes.
